Reliable Transport


Groupwork

Assume you have an unreliable network layer (like the Internet) and want to build a reliable transport layer on top. You can only run software on the end-hosts (e.g., Client and Server).

  1. How do you detect if a packet is lost?

  2. What should you do if you detect a loss?


Hand-in

Each person in a group should submit their answers:

https://wpi.qualtrics.com/jfe/form/SV_3Oe8BzKD0FW54HA

Make sure to include the names of all group members.

Happy transporting!

– Mark